Re: I'm about to let my N900 go because of thumbnailer daemon
Nothing I think.
You can remove (or better rename) thumbnailer daemon. You will not see image thumbnails anymore. But the best you can do maybe is create some scripts to launch image-viewer and file manager launchers and run this daemon before start, and kill the process when you close those programs. Then modify the .desktop launchers to run those scripts. I didn't try this but I think it's possible |
